2016 Supreme(P&H) 1987

KULDIP SINGH
Nathu Singh – Appellant
Versus
State of Haryana – Respondent


Advocates:
Advocate Appeared:
For the Petitioner:Mr. B.K. Bagri, Advocate
For the Respondent: Mr. Naveen Sheoran, DAG, Haryana.

JUDGMENT :

KULDIP SINGH J.

1. Petitioner worked as Driver in Haryana State Mineral Irrigation Tubewell Corporation (in short 'the HSMITC') from 09.12.1974 to 30.06.2002 when his services were retrenched. As per the Policy of the Government of Haryana, for re-adjustment of the retrenched employees from various board and corporation of the State of Haryana, the petitioner was also appointed as Driver on 18.09.2006 with respondent No.4 i.e. Superintendent, District Jail, Bhiwani, from where he retired on 31.01.2013.

2. The prayer of the petitioner is for counting his service rendered in HSMITC as qualifying service for the pension.

3. I have heard learned counsel for the parties and have also carefully gone through the case file.

4. Petitioner has relied upon the Instructions of Government of Haryana dated 16.12.2010 (Annexure P-13). The relevant extract of the said Instructions is as under:
